You're making a difference!
Every time you choose to reuse, repair, share, or buy used, you're reducing your carbon footprint while saving money and supporting local organizations in Portland.
For every item that doesn’t have to be purchased new, you’ve helped save the energy and carbon emissions it takes to:
- Extract resources
- Make new products
- Ship them to stores
